The first in 2012 Issue of the "Information Society" journal was published |
The issue is opened by an exclusive interview
with deputy governor of Yaroslavl region Alexey Bushuev “The main constraint is
not in capabilities of technologies but in readiness of the social environment
to use it".
In this issue an article by PhD, professor and head of chair of communications
of the Rutgers University (USA) James Katz is published. The author examines problem of new media and
social network technologies development from the point of view of their
influence on printed press.
An article by Lyubov Lebedintseva is about peculiarities
of innovative intellectual labour, the other by Yury Grum-Grzhimaylo (in coauthorship
with Vladlena Sergeeva) explores the investment policy in the information
society, and Konstantin Kolin (in coauthorship with Alexander Khoroshilov)
examines the problem of multilinguism in the information society and its new
solutions.
Amongst our new authors – associated professor Lyudmila Lazareva from Kemerovo and
her work on creation of information culture of a graduate student, and post-graduate
student Andrey Erkin from Volgograd and his article on change of essence of concept
“information” and “information security” in the context of transition to information
society.
